FILE - This file photo of Jan 30, 1972 shows soldiers taking cover behind their sandbagged armored cars while dispersing rioters with CS gas in Londonderry, Northern Ireland on Bloody Sunday. "Bloody Sunday," the 1972 atrocity when British soldiers gunned down 13 Catholic demonstrators in bitterly disputed circumstances, faces a moment of truth Tuesday June 15, 2010 when a 5,000-page report that cost 200 million pounds ($290 million) and took 12 years to produce is finally unveiled.
